AOE 4214 - Ocean Wave Mechanics

Description:
Introduction to theory of wave motion in different water depth regions, including wave generation and propagation. Description of wave statistics and spectral representation for realistic ocean conditions. Wave forces on stationary structures. Nonlinear waves, wave properties, and methods of analysis. Must have a C- or better in pre-requisites AOE 3014 and MATH 4564. Pre: 3014, MATH 4564. (3H,3 Credits).
